Macros | |
| #define | __HAL_RTC_RESET_HANDLE_STATE(__HANDLE__) ((__HANDLE__)->State = HAL_RTC_STATE_RESET) |
| Reset RTC handle state. | |
| #define | __HAL_RTC_WRITEPROTECTION_DISABLE(__HANDLE__) |
| Disable the write protection for RTC registers. | |
| #define | __HAL_RTC_WRITEPROTECTION_ENABLE(__HANDLE__) |
| Enable the write protection for RTC registers. | |
| #define | __HAL_RTC_IS_CALENDAR_INITIALIZED(__HANDLE__) (((((__HANDLE__)->Instance->ISR) & (RTC_FLAG_INITS)) == RTC_FLAG_INITS) ? 1U : 0U) |
| Check whether the RTC Calendar is initialized. | |
| #define | __HAL_RTC_DAYLIGHT_SAVING_TIME_ADD1H(__HANDLE__, __BKP__) |
| Add 1 hour (summer time change). | |
| #define | __HAL_RTC_DAYLIGHT_SAVING_TIME_SUB1H(__HANDLE__, __BKP__) |
| Subtract 1 hour (winter time change). | |
| #define | __HAL_RTC_ALARMA_ENABLE(__HANDLE__) ((__HANDLE__)->Instance->CR |= (RTC_CR_ALRAE)) |
| Enable the RTC ALARMA peripheral. | |
| #define | __HAL_RTC_ALARMA_DISABLE(__HANDLE__) ((__HANDLE__)->Instance->CR &= ~(RTC_CR_ALRAE)) |
| Disable the RTC ALARMA peripheral. | |
| #define | __HAL_RTC_ALARMB_ENABLE(__HANDLE__) ((__HANDLE__)->Instance->CR |= (RTC_CR_ALRBE)) |
| Enable the RTC ALARMB peripheral. | |
| #define | __HAL_RTC_ALARMB_DISABLE(__HANDLE__) ((__HANDLE__)->Instance->CR &= ~(RTC_CR_ALRBE)) |
| Disable the RTC ALARMB peripheral. | |
| #define | __HAL_RTC_ALARM_ENABLE_IT(__HANDLE__, __INTERRUPT__) ((__HANDLE__)->Instance->CR |= (__INTERRUPT__)) |
| Enable the RTC Alarm interrupt. | |
| #define | __HAL_RTC_ALARM_DISABLE_IT(__HANDLE__, __INTERRUPT__) ((__HANDLE__)->Instance->CR &= ~(__INTERRUPT__)) |
| Disable the RTC Alarm interrupt. | |
| #define | __HAL_RTC_ALARM_GET_IT(__HANDLE__, __INTERRUPT__) (((((__HANDLE__)->Instance->ISR)& (__INTERRUPT__ >> 4)) != 0U)? 1U : 0U) |
| Check whether the specified RTC Alarm interrupt has occurred or not. | |
| #define | __HAL_RTC_ALARM_GET_IT_SOURCE(__HANDLE__, __INTERRUPT__) (((((__HANDLE__)->Instance->CR) & (__INTERRUPT__)) != 0U) ? 1U : 0U) |
| Check whether the specified RTC Alarm interrupt has been enabled or not. | |
| #define | __HAL_RTC_ALARM_GET_FLAG(__HANDLE__, __FLAG__) (((((__HANDLE__)->Instance->ISR) & (__FLAG__)) != 0U) ? 1U : 0U) |
| Get the selected RTC Alarm's flag status. | |
| #define | __HAL_RTC_ALARM_CLEAR_FLAG(__HANDLE__, __FLAG__) ((__HANDLE__)->Instance->ISR = (~((__FLAG__) | RTC_ISR_INIT)|((__HANDLE__)->Instance->ISR & RTC_ISR_INIT))) |
| Clear the RTC Alarm's pending flags. | |
| #define | __HAL_RTC_ALARM_EXTI_ENABLE_IT() (EXTI->IMR1 |= RTC_EXTI_LINE_ALARM_EVENT) |
| Enable interrupt on the RTC Alarm associated Exti line. | |
| #define | __HAL_RTC_ALARM_EXTI_DISABLE_IT() (EXTI->IMR1 &= ~(RTC_EXTI_LINE_ALARM_EVENT)) |
| Disable interrupt on the RTC Alarm associated Exti line. | |
| #define | __HAL_RTC_ALARM_EXTI_ENABLE_EVENT() (EXTI->EMR1 |= RTC_EXTI_LINE_ALARM_EVENT) |
| Enable event on the RTC Alarm associated Exti line. | |
| #define | __HAL_RTC_ALARM_EXTI_DISABLE_EVENT() (EXTI->EMR1 &= ~(RTC_EXTI_LINE_ALARM_EVENT)) |
| Disable event on the RTC Alarm associated Exti line. | |
| #define | __HAL_RTC_ALARM_EXTI_ENABLE_FALLING_EDGE() (EXTI->FTSR1 |= RTC_EXTI_LINE_ALARM_EVENT) |
| Enable falling edge trigger on the RTC Alarm associated Exti line. | |
| #define | __HAL_RTC_ALARM_EXTI_DISABLE_FALLING_EDGE() (EXTI->FTSR1 &= ~(RTC_EXTI_LINE_ALARM_EVENT)) |
| Disable falling edge trigger on the RTC Alarm associated Exti line. | |
| #define | __HAL_RTC_ALARM_EXTI_ENABLE_RISING_EDGE() (EXTI->RTSR1 |= RTC_EXTI_LINE_ALARM_EVENT) |
| Enable rising edge trigger on the RTC Alarm associated Exti line. | |
| #define | __HAL_RTC_ALARM_EXTI_DISABLE_RISING_EDGE() (EXTI->RTSR1 &= ~(RTC_EXTI_LINE_ALARM_EVENT)) |
| Disable rising edge trigger on the RTC Alarm associated Exti line. | |
| #define | __HAL_RTC_ALARM_EXTI_ENABLE_RISING_FALLING_EDGE() |
| Enable rising & falling edge trigger on the RTC Alarm associated Exti line. | |
| #define | __HAL_RTC_ALARM_EXTI_DISABLE_RISING_FALLING_EDGE() |
| Disable rising & falling edge trigger on the RTC Alarm associated Exti line. | |
| #define | __HAL_RTC_ALARM_EXTI_GET_FLAG() (EXTI->PR1 & RTC_EXTI_LINE_ALARM_EVENT) |
| Check whether the RTC Alarm associated Exti line interrupt flag is set or not. | |
| #define | __HAL_RTC_ALARM_EXTI_CLEAR_FLAG() (EXTI->PR1 = (RTC_EXTI_LINE_ALARM_EVENT)) |
| Clear the RTC Alarm associated Exti line flag. | |
| #define | __HAL_RTC_ALARM_EXTI_GENERATE_SWIT() (EXTI->SWIER1 |= RTC_EXTI_LINE_ALARM_EVENT) |
| Generate a Software interrupt on RTC Alarm associated Exti line. | |
